Senate bill would let DOD‑certified military family childcare operate off base without state license

Senate Bill 5,545 would exempt family home childcare providers that are overseen and certified by a federal military service from Washington's state childcare licensing requirements when those providers care only for military children.

The measure was introduced at a hearing before the Washington State Senate Education Committee on May 20. “These are only for children of military, whose parents are working in the military,” sponsor State Senator Marcus said, adding that about 17 other states have similar provisions and that the goal is to increase access for military families that live off base.
